Panasonic shows the PT-AE1000E - full HD LCD projector

Posted on December 3rd, 2006 in projector by Erno, (Visited 182944 times)

Panasonic has revealed details on its new PT-AE1000E projector: its first to feature a ‘full HD‘ resolution of 1920×1080 pixels. This means it perfectly matches the native resolution of Sky’s HD broadcasts and 1080-line films on Blu-ray and HD DVD discs, potentially delivering a purer, crisper picture.
Panasonic PT-AE1000e HD projector
Other exciting things about the AE1000E include:

  • claimed contrast ratio of 11000:1 - the highest in its class
  • optical system that delivers a high brightness of 1100 Lumens
  • Panasonic’s aspherical glass lens system, which reduces the amount of light dispersion to make pictures look crisper and more vivid.
  • next-generation full HD LCD panels characterised by inorganic, vertically aligned liquid crystals for enhanced black level performance
  • An improved version of Panasonic’s Dynamic Iris system
  • A new Pure Colour Filter using optical tweaks to achieve a higher level of purity for the three primary colours of red, green and blue. The result is deeper blacks and a wider colour gamut
  • Smooth Screen technology to reduce LCD’s ‘chicken wire effect’
  • Cinema Colour Management, which helps colour correct approximately 1.07 billion colours using 14-bit gamma correction
  • a very impressive 2x power zoom

The PT-AE1000E will be available December 2006, for an estimated price of around £3,500.

Toshiba et20 projector and DVD player

Posted on March 13th, 2006 in DVD-players/recorders, complete systems, interior, projector by Erno, (Visited 22391 times)


toshiba et20 Toshiba et20 projector and DVD player

At CeBIT, Toshiba presents the et20, the first ever Super Close Projector. The et20 – with integrated DVD player – requires only half a meter throw distance to project an image almost 1.30 m in size.

Sony VPL-ES3 projector

Posted on February 27th, 2006 in projector by Erno, (Visited 10774 times)


sonyproj vples3 Sony VPL ES3 projectorThe Sony ultra compact VPL-ES3 accepts a range of sources including high definition images while the short focal lens enables a maximum screen-size of up to 300 inches. The VPL-ES3 also comes with a monitor-out connection, so the image to be displayed on a second screen. It can be integrated with other equipment - for example, the audio output connector can be linked up to an external speaker system.

The projector is feature rich with native SVGA resolution, 2000 ANSI Lumen Brightness, 6 selectable picture modes, a component input terminal, monitor out, front exhaust, and 3 selectable black level adjustment modes

Highlights:
* 2000 ANSI Lumens
* SVGA Resolution, Scans to SXGA+
* 0.63-inch SVGA 3 LCD Panels
* 165W UHP Lamp
* Rated 3000 Hours (Standard) Lamp Life
* 40″ to 300″ Screen Coverage
* 29dB Noise Level (Standard Lamp Mode)
* 1.2 times zoom lens
* 1-component (Y/R-Y/B, HD-15)
* Video Composite, S-Video
* Monitor Out
* Front and rear IR Receiver
* Front exhaust system

The VPL-ES3 will be available in March. Price $1,229.00

1) Crowson Technology TES-100 Tactile Transducer - Product Of The Year 2005

If a subwoofer doesn’t provide enough "kick" for you, then add more fun to your home theater with the Crowson Technology TES-100 Tactile Transducer. Although subwoofers bring realistic bass sound to the home theater environment, there is still something missing - tactile sensation. The combination of the TES100 Transducer and A200 Amplifier enables one to turn his/her own chair into a home theater component that adds the sensory experience of touch to your viewing and listening enjoyment.

2) Olevia LT32HV 16×9 32-Inch HD-Compatible LCD Television

For less than $2,000, this set sports a 32-inch 16×9 screen, as well as HD-compatible progressive scan and DVI-HDCP inputs, perfect for watching DVD and HD material (with an outboard set-top box). The LT32HV includes great sounding side-mounted speakers, and an output to connect an external subwoofer. The LT32HV also has extensive picture adjustment controls, a very wide viewing angle due to its Super Inplane Switching, and good response time, which minimizes motion lag on poor source material.
